The AD7890AR-2 is a high-performance, low-power, 12-bit analog-to-digital converter (ADC) from Analog Devices Inc., a leader in the manufacture of precision high-performance integrated circuits. This ADC is designed to offer a combination of high accuracy, fast throughput rate, and low power consumption, making it an ideal choice for a wide range of applications, including industrial process control, data acquisition systems, and medical devices.
Key Features
- Resolution: 12-bit resolution provides fine detail in the analog-to-digital conversion process, ensuring that the nuances of the analog signal are captured with high fidelity.
- Throughput Rate: The AD7890AR-2 boasts a fast throughput rate, enabling real-time data processing and timely response in critical applications.
- Low Power Consumption: Designed for efficiency, this ADC consumes minimal power, making it suitable for battery-powered or energy-sensitive devices.
- Multiple Input Channels: It features a multiplexed input, allowing several analog inputs to be connected, thereby reducing the need for additional components and simplifying system design.
- Interface Flexibility: The AD7890AR-2 is equipped with a serial interface, which facilitates easy connection to microprocessors and digital systems with minimal I/O lines required.
